Establish the legal foundation of Mauritius Data Protection Act 2017 (Act No. 20 of 2017) enacted by National Assembly + assented by President Ameenah Gurib-Fakim 18 December 2017 + Government Notice 219 of 2017 + effective 15 January 2018. Replaced Data Protection Act 2004. Foundational Mauritian data protection statute aligned with EU GDPR Regulation 2016/679 + Council of Europe Convention 108+ (Mauritius first non-European state to ratify Convention 108 in 2016 + ratified Convention 108+ Protocol 2018) + AU Malabo Convention on Cyber Security and Personal Data Protection 2014. Data Protection Office (DPO) Mauritius independent supervisory authority + headquartered Port Louis + Data Protection Commissioner appointed by Public Service Commission for 5-year term + reports to National Assembly. Constitution of Mauritius Section 9 (protection of privacy of home and other property) + Section 12 (freedom of expression) anchors. Bilingual administration English working + French administrative/judicial + Mauritian Creole national. Geographic scope Mauritius main island + Rodrigues + Agalega + St Brandon + extraterritorial application via Section 4 to controllers established in Mauritius processing data overseas + offering goods/services or monitoring behaviour of data subjects in Mauritius. Mauritius as financial services hub (Mauritius IBC + GBC) makes cross-border transfer regime particularly significant. Sectoral coordination with BoM + FSC + MRA + ICTA. African Network of Personal Data Protection Authorities (RAPDP) + SADC Data Protection cooperation + AfCFTA Digital Protocol.
